在登录时发现永久SP_ERROR_UNABLE_TO_CONTACT_SERVER

时间:2013-05-23 07:59:57

标签: spotify libspotify

我正在尝试使用libspotify库实现一个客户端进行spotify。从某个点开始,我在登录回调中收到SP_ERROR_UNABLE_TO_CONTACT_SERVER。在此之前,使用相同的代码库,一切工作正常。有没有人面临同样的问题?可能是什么原因?

1 个答案:

答案 0 :(得分:1)

这种情况的一个常见原因是,在使用它之前,不要将sp_session_config结构存储为零。这会导致代理字段填充垃圾数据,这意味着库将尝试连接到无效的代理。

总是声明你的libspotify结构:

sp_session_config config;
memset(&config, 0, sizeof(config));